In this entry, I will try to give you information about must have WTG installation tools:
- Foundation Bolt Tensioners: These tools are hydraulic tools used for tensioning wind turbine tower base bolts.
- Hydraulic Torque Wrenches: These tools are used for tensioning bolts between wind turbine towers. There is very important point that it is better not to excess %70 of capacity of these torque wrenches while they are continuously, heavily used such as in installation operations to prevent any breakdown. You can push limits of these tools in maintenance operations.
- Electrical Torque Wrenches: These tools are also used for tensioning works in wind turbines. The difference between hydraulic and electrical torque wrenches is that by the help of electrical torque wrenches, you can work faster and the results can not be as accurate as hydraulic torque wrenches. They can also be used to lock rotor in wind turbines such as GE 2.5xL. Capacity rule which I indicated above is also valid for these wrenches.
- Manuel Torque Wrenches: These tools are used for tensioning small bolts in wind turbines.
- Impact Wrenches: These wrenches are used for pre-tensioning works in wind turbines. Distinctive feature of these wrenches is that you can pre-tension bolts very quickly by the help of them.
There are several brands that stand out with their quality in bolting solutions such as Hydratight, Hytorc, Plarad and Titan.
The other required tools are:
- Laser Alignment Tools: These tools are used for generator and gearbox alignment.
- Crimping Fliers: These tools are specialized pliers for squishing crimp beads.
